The Church of Saint Lazarus, is a testament to Cyprus' rich multicultural history & one of the most impressive places to visit in Larnaca, Cyprus. The church is the final resting place of Saint Lazarus, who was resurrected by Jesus a week before Jesus was crucified. It’s an incredible example of Byzantine architecture.
    Saint Lazarus is believed to have traveled to Cyprus after he was resurrected by Jesus, (& after Jesus acension as he was a target for killing during the persecution of the early church). Here he later met the Apostle Paul & Barnabas, who made him bishop/pastor of Kition, the ancient name of Larnaca. He continued to live & ministered in Larnaca for the next 30 years. After his death, a church was built over Saint Lazarus's tomb, commissioned by the Byzantine Emperor Leo VI in the ninth century. So rich a history!!
